Transaction 45fab3db3bc76ee18373cc1ad57d220fd18ad1d09afa05ebc704e163710cc536
1 Input
1 Output
-
45fab3db3bc76ee18373cc1ad57d220fd18ad1d09afa05ebc704e163710cc536:0
- value
- 158585906
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3db81515893b7cc197b0356e138638f01126983
- address
- bc1q70dcz52cjwmucxtmqdtwzwrr3uq3y6vrqq88ns